I have a LOVELY project to share with you - I had lots of fun making this one. It was inspired by a sketch from a book called Folding Ideas for Cards and Envelopes by Laurence K. Withers. 





Hugs Because I Care

Stamp Set: Just Perfect Alphabet, Precious Butterflies
Ink: Soft Suede
Cardstock: Very Vanilla, Peach Parfait
DSP: Domestic Goddess
Punch: Scallop Edge, Decorative Label, 3/4" Circle
Big Shot: Top Note
Accessories: Mini Brads, Brown Baker's Twine (non-SU)
Extras: Paper Piercer, Mat Pack

I started out by wanting to make a different than normal card. So this card all folds up with some of the sentiment on the outside and then continues inside. I think its a lovely and special card to give to someone going through a hard time - that's what immediately screamed to me when I saw the colours - so sunny and happy looking! 
I started by folding my card then cut a curve on one of the flaps. I added some gorgeous sunny Daffodil Delight DSP from the Domestic Goddess collection - it was all sun rays and and sparkles - I just thought it was really fitting! I punched a scallop trim to add the the front flap, and some small circles that could be used to make a tie to hold the card together. I used brads to attach the circles for the closure. On the inside I added a portion of the Top Note to the centre and a sentiment to the bottom corner punched out with the decorative label punch. I then stamped some butterflies and cut out some too, to decorate the inside and outside (I used some of these butterflies to cover up the backs of the brads. I used a combination of the Just Perfect Alphabet and my own hand writing to make up the sentiment. Finally I added faux stitching around all the edges.
